University of Iowa Press, 1986. hardcover. very good: slightly bumped corners, text clean, binding tight./very good: rubbing, evidence of dampstain on rear flap, NOT clipped. 8vo 181pp. from front flap: "This absorbing new study discusses theories of interpretation and construction of the self in six important contemporary novels. In semiotic analyses of John Barth's LETTERS, Vladimir Nabokov's PALE FIRE, John Hawkes' TRAVESTY, Thomas Pynchon's GRAVITY'S RAINBOW, Stanley Elkin's THE FRANCHISER, and Flannery O'Connor's WISE BLOOD, Patrick O'Donnell argues that contemporary fiction takes interpretation as its subject and as the very impetus for its making." #01003.
